Traditional CareTeam Volunteers
This is our principal volunteer program. CareTeams are groups of individuals from congregations or other caring groups who are trained by RAIN to provide psychosocial support to persons living with HIV/AIDS (CarePartners/clients). Groups of individuals form relationships with their CarePartner and provide support through practical, emotional, and spiritual services and provide companionship and transportation to appointments and special events.

Client Event CareTeam Volunteers
Client Event CareTeam Volunteers assist with the planning, coordinating and executing six to eight client socials per year (including our Summer Picnic and our Thanksgiving Dinner). This would involve working with RAIN staff to secure location, plan the program, arrange food donation/preparation, coordinate transportation, etc.

Client Volunteers will need to attend an additional training session to learn about many aspects of HIV/AIDS such as current statistics, universal precautions, social and emotional impact of the disease, and spirituality of HIV/AIDS.

Administrative Volunteers

Administrative Volunteers help in various ways, from assisting at the RAIN offices with data entry, research and cleaning up records, mass mailings, and general office support to assisting the Administrative, Development and Program  Departments.  This important assistance helps ensures that the "little" things get done so that we can continue to provide services to our clients. As an Administrative Volunteer you will have the opportunity to work with RAIN staff in areas such as fundraising and client services. Event Volunteers

Event Volunteers are needed on several occasions through out the year for our key fundraising events: AIDS WALK Charlotte, Dining with Friends, and Bars Against AIDS Respond. Assistance is also needed with other fundraisers that develop during the year.
